A vulnerability classified as very critical was found in Cleanersoft Free MP3 CD Ripper up to 1.1. This vulnerability affects an unknown part.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a memory corruption v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-119. The product performs operations on a memory buffer, but it can read from or write to a memory location that is outside of the intended boundary of the buffer.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:

Stack-based buffer overflow in Free MP3 CD Ripper 1.1, 2.6 and earlier, when converting a file, allows user-assisted remote attackers to execute aribitrary code via a crafted .wav file.

The weakness was shared 09/15/2012 (Website). The advisory is available at exploit-db.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2011-5165 since 09/15/2012. The attack can be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is required for a successful exploitation. Technical details are unknown but a public exploit is available. The structure of the vulnerability defines a possible price range of USD $0-$5k at the moment (estimation calculated on 06/15/2017).

A public exploit has been developed by naxxo and been published 3 years after the advisory. It is possible to download the exploit at securityfocus.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ept.

There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.

The vulnerability is also documented in the vulnerability database at Exploit-DB (36827). The entries VDB-86942, VDB-131718 and VDB-131719 are related to this item.
